According to the public record, 9, Crediton Close, Wigston is a mid-century freehold house with 904 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 263 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 9, Crediton Close, Wigston is £300,434 and the estimated rental value is £1,109 per month.
Crediton Close, Wigston, LE18 is located in the borough of Oadby and Wigston within the LE18 postal district.
9, Crediton Close, Wigston has a single entry in the Land Registry from December 2022 and a single entry in the EPC database dated June 2022.

9, Crediton Close, Wigston has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 21 Jun 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 9, Crediton Close, Wigston was last sold on 14th December 2022 for £305,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has only had this single sale since 1995.
